Europe scrambles to aid Ukraine after US intelligence cutoff

Ukraine’s allies in Europe are rushing to fill the void left by the Trump administration’s decision to pause its intelligence sharing with Kyiv. It isn’t going to be easy. The U.S. has provided Kyiv with everything from signals intelligence, satellite imagery and targeting data used to strike Russian positions during the three-year war.
